ORDINANCE NUMBER 4924
AN ORDINANCE appropriating and transferring certain money from
the Waterworks Department Fund in the City Treasury to
the VV. P. A. Project Number 6640 Account.
BE IT ORDAINED by the Board of Commissioners of the City of
Salina, Kansas:
Section 1. That the sum of $438.O5''be and the same is
hereby appropriated and transferred from the Waterworks Department
Fund in the City Treasury to W- P. A. Project Number 6640 Account
in the City Treasury an additional amount necessary for the
estimated cost of constructing Lateral Sanitary Sewers Numbered
17, 158, 175, 176, 177 and 178 in the City of Salina, Kansas.
Section 2. That the Director of Finance be and he is
hereby authorized to issue a warrant countersigned by the City
Manager upon the City Treasurer for the payment of the claim
mentioned in Section one (1) of this ordinance.
Section 3. This ordinance shall take effect and be in
force from and after its passage.
Passed and approved, January 10, 1939.
